Jump to content

blackflame

Members
  • Posts

    21
  • Joined

  • Last visited

Everything posted by blackflame

  1. Ho lo stesso problema... non è pensabile lavorare con l'esportazione del listino prestashop quando il fornitore ti da il suo Il problema si risolve facilmente se facesse il controllo sul nome e non sull'id. sto cercando di lavorare sul php da giorni ma niente qualcuno puo' darci una dritta? Grazie a tutti!
  2. attualmente prestashop tramite il suo import aggiorna il prodotto solo in presenza dello stesso "id". altrimenti ne crea uno nuovo. io vorrei cambiare la verifica e aggiornare se presente nel database lo stesso "nome". L'esigenza è quella di aggiornare la sola quantita' e prezzo piu' volte al giorno da un file csv, dove l'id non corrisponde necessariamente sempre allo stesso prodotto giorno dopo giorno. sto provando nel file adminimport.php (tab di admin) verso la riga 590, ma non ci sono ancora riuscito. qualcuno ha già provato o mi saprebbe dire come agire piu' velocemente!? Grazie!!!
  3. ho bisogno anche io di questa soluzione! nessuno sa come fare???
  4. allora... nel file themes/prestashop/address.tpl (line 110 circa): {l s='Identification number'} <input type="text" class="text" name="dni" id="dni" value="{if isset($smarty.post.dni)}{$smarty.post.dni}{else}{if isset($address->dni)}{$address->dni|escape:'htmlall':'UTF-8'}{/if}{/if}" /> * nel file themes/prestashop/authentication.tpl (line 200 e 347 circa): {l s='Identification number'} <input type="text" class="text" name="dni" id="dni" value="{if isset($smarty.post.dni)}{$smarty.post.dni}{/if}" /> * nel file classes/address.php (line 99 circa): protected $fieldsRequired = array('id_country', 'alias', 'lastname', 'firstname', 'address1', 'city', 'company', 'dni', 'vat_number'); nel file classes/customer.php (line 95 circa): protected $fieldsRequired = array('id_country', 'alias', 'lastname', 'firstname', 'passwd', 'address1', 'city', 'company', 'dni', 'vat_number', 'email'); poi Per far prendere le modifiche ai files .tpl si deve cancellare il contenuto della cartella TOOLS>SMARTY>COMPILE E questo ogni volta che si esegue una modifica ai .tpl Questo è quello che ho fatto io... mi trovo bene e tra l'altro il commercialista mi disse che non emettendo scontrino fiscale ma solo fatture, per le persone fisiche era necessario il codice fiscale! poi se ora è cambiato non so! Ciao!
  5. sembrava di aver provato....ora guardo meglio, pensavo fosse un problema del genere! ti faccio sapere subito! Grazie!
  6. ancora un aiutino disarci?! ci siamo quasi ma non riesco a risolvere... grazie!
  7. nessun idea sul perche' succeda questo? disarci??! tu che dici? grazie
  8. $sql=‘SELECT sellers_id FROM ‘.DB_PREFIX.‘customer where id_customer =’.$id; ho provato ad inserire questa qui sopra come l'hai indicata tu... ma mi da errore: Parse error: syntax error, unexpected T_STRING in ...... on line 43 che è apputo questa riga. Per il resto avevi ragione....ho sbagliato un po' di nomi!! Grazie!!
  9. su proprio non riesco!! qualche aiuto!??!
  10. Ciao a tutti, anche se flaggando l'opportuna opzione in preferenze prodotto, non riesco a far visualizzare la quantità dei prodotti disponibili. Esce sempre e solo la dicitura disponibile o non disponibile. sbaglio io in qualcosa? versione 1.4
  11. vabbè avevo fatto errori. comunque ho sostituito con: global $cookie; $id=$cookie->id_customer; $sellers_query = mysql_query("select sellers_id from " . PS_CUSTOMERS . " where customers_id = '1'"); $sql = mysql_query("$sellers_query") or die (mysql_error()); $sellers = mysql_fetch_array($sellers_query); $seller_id = $sellers['sellers_id']; ma adesso l'errore della query mi riporta: QUERY WAS EMPTY. Suggerimenti?
  12. in un file comm.php incluso in blockmyaccount ho la funzione per richiamare il commerciale di riferimento in base all'utente loggato. ho creato un campo sellers_id nella tabella customer e uso questa query per trovare il campo: $id=intval($cookie->id_customer); $sellers_query = tep_db_query("SELECT sellers_id FROM " . TABLE_PS_CUSTOMER . " WHERE id_customer = $id"); purtroppo appena la inserisco non mi carica piu' il sito. cosa puo' esserci di sbagliato? grazie
  13. Mi spiego meglio, ho bisogno di inserire una condizione if per far leggere un campo seller dal database per far comparire il commerciale di riferimento associato al cliente. Pensavo di inserire il codice nel file .tpl del blocco utente a sinistra ma il codice classico in php no me lo legge! Avete soluzioni o idee da proporre? anche se il campo devo farlo uscire altrove, mi basta risolvere! Grazie sempre a tutti
  14. Grazie all'utente GONI ho risolto il problema! Per far prendere le modifiche ai files .tpl si deve cancellare il contenuto della cartella TOOLS>SMARTY>COMPILE E questo ogni volta che si esegue una modifica ai .tpl (VERSIONE PRESTASHOP 1.4) a me ha subito funzionato! Ciao!
  15. Finalmente ho trovato! Per far prendere le modifiche ai files tpl si deve cancellare il contenuto della cartella TOOLS>SMARTY>COMPILE E questo ogni volta che si esegue una modifica ai tpl a me ha subito funzionato! Ciao!
  16. Mi accodo alla difficolta'. Nella nuova versione le modifiche ai files tpl non sortiscono nessun cambiamento! come fare? Saluti
  17. Ciao, grazie per l'aiuto. Nella versione 1.4 il campo 'cf' si chiama 'dni' ed il campo 'vat_number' è in address.tpl invece che in identity.tpl Ho fatto tutte le modifiche che mi hai suggerito ma purtroppo non ha avuto nessun effetto! L'asterisco continua a non comparire! Veramente non so piu' che fare! Grazie lo stesso sei stato gentilissimo!
  18. Salve a tutti, primo post e saluto tutti. Penso di essermi letto tutto il forum e tutti i thread aperti sull'argomento su internet. Per modificare il modulo inserimento cliente nella versione 1.4 ho agito su authentication.tpl visto che il corrispondente file php è vuoto e riporta a config inc. Domanda....è mai possibile che anche spostando tutto, mettendo asterischi e campi nuovi nel suddetto file, il modulo di registrazione cliente non cambia di una virgola? dove devo agire? forse non è il file giusto? Ci sto sbattendo la testa da quando è uscita la nuova versione e niente!! Chiedo aiuto sono davvero demotivato! devo solo mettere obbligatori p.iva e cf, azienda ed eliminare la data di nascita. e spostare il campo cf sotto alla p.iva! Grazie!!
×
×
  • Create New...

Important Information

Cookies ensure the smooth running of our services. Using these, you accept the use of cookies. Learn More